How they compare
U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a currently reports 2.51 years against 1.11 years in Equatorial Guinea, a difference of 1.4 years.
That makes U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a's figure about 2.3 times Equatorial Guinea's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 10 shared years of data; in 1971 it was U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a ahead.
Equatorial Guinea ranks 210th and U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a ranks 207th of 213 countries.
UNICEF: Eastern and Southern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
